Poetry: Fantasy humor

by Charles Ray

Created on: June 15, 2009

I think that I shall never be

As strong and regal as a tree.

With all the baggage that I carry

Perhaps I am just a fairy.

When I think aboult myself

I have the aspect of an elf.

But, then I walk into the light

And find that I'm a water sprite.

Which poses a problem quite profound,

As there's not a drop of water around.

Oh no, I lost my magic hat,

And turned into a vampire bat.
